Looking to replace my stock on my 452 varmint, it is banged up and the finish wasn't all that great to begin with. Do any of you have any recommendations for a new one? If so is there a Canadian shop to buy one? Thanks in advance for the help
 
Boyd’s usually cheaper than MDT,especially if customs smiles upon you,one caveat the laminate stocks my be more rigid than “plain” wood but boy do they weight a ton
 
Boyds is the only option.
It will cost you around $280.00 once you consider shipping, exchange rate and customs.

why not strip the stock down and refinish it. Good tutorials on You Tube and its allot easier then you think. You will be pleased at the results you can get with a little time and effort.

Didn't really think of that, I will maybe give it a try.
 
Not a problem it would be a great winter project when you can take your time and do it right. It will also save you quite a bit of money the the Circa 1890 Stripper to tale the old finish off and the Birchwood casey TruOil to finish it will only cost you about 30.00
